15 x 8 clearance?
Is anyone running 15x8's on there civic? I found a set of wheels I want to buy and they're not any more money for the 15x8's compared to the 15x7's. I would run a 205/50R15 tire and it's a 96 coupe lowered with skunk2 2.2" drop springs.
Right now I'm running a 14x6.5 with 195/60R14's.

whats the offset?
I'm running 205/40/17r's
they're actually 7.54 inches wide (per mnfr.) with a +40 offset and my fenders are not rolled.
I've got coilovers so my est drop right now is like 1.75-2" or something along those lines. Sometimes if i hit a pothole or speed bump fast enough it rub a little but if i get the fenders rolled it should be fine. find out the offset of the wheels, but 8's are wide for a civic and you might need to have your fenders rolled to for a good fit with no rubbing
